About This Food Place
If you’re looking to grab a relaxed meal with that laid-back Hawaiian vibe, Big Kahuna’s on Palm Ave is a solid spot. It’s a casual place where you can swing by for a quick burger or linger over small plates and a cold beer. They focus on comfort food that’s simple but done right, with fast service whether you’re dining in, sitting outside, or ordering to go. The atmosphere is chilled and cozy, making it easy to enjoy a solo lunch, catch up with friends, or bring the family along. They’re also pretty accommodating with accessible seating and plenty of parking, so it feels welcoming no matter your plans.

If you’re looking for humongous and juicy burgers along with yummy Hawaiian themed food, then this is the place to go. We have been coming here for about 12 years and this place never fails to impress us with their delicious and shareable portions. We love to get the spicy aki bowl, and the bbq bacon burger. They serve the spicy bowl with sweet, sticky rice and yummy macaroni salad. This dish is spicy, yet tangy and you can add pineapple to give it a sweeter taste. Their burgers are ginormous and the buns are sweet too. I added their spicy mayo sauce to my bbq burger and it was the perfect combination of flavors. This place is dog friendly and has outdoor seating. This place has a laid back atmosphere with lots of Hawaiian decor. Definitely reminds me of visiting the islands. A must try spot if you are in the area.
